This refreshing salad combines crisp cucumbers, ripe tomatoes, and sweet onions, all enveloped in a creamy dressing made from sour cream and mayonnaise. Perfect for summer gatherings, barbecues, or as a light side dish, it's both quick to prepare and delightful to the palate.
Full Recipe:
Dressing:
1/3 cup sour cream
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1 teaspoon dried dill
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
Salad:
2 medium cucumbers, sliced in half lengthwise and thinly sliced
3 small tomatoes, cut into thin wedges or halved cherry tomatoes
1/2 sweet onion, thinly sliced
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
In a large bowl, combine the sour cream, mayonnaise, dried dill, and garlic powder.
Add the sliced cucumbers, tomatoes, and onion to the bowl.
Gently toss the ingredients to combine, being careful not to break down the vegetables.
Season with k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ste.
Refrigerate the salad until ready to serve.
